Firewall Filter vs DNS-Only

Why the Firewall Content Filter matters.

DNS-only filters

Mostly controls DNS answers.

LucidView Firewall Content Filter

Applies policy through Firewall Content Filter as well as DNS policy.

DNS-only filters

Depends on devices using the expected resolver.

LucidView Firewall Content Filter

Works at the site edge for managed MikroTik networks.

DNS-only filters

Can be weakened by private DNS, DoH, alternate resolvers or VPNs.

LucidView Firewall Content Filter

Combines DNS enforcement, firewall rules, routing/NAT policy and visibility.

DNS-only filters

Usually solves simple filtering needs.

LucidView Firewall Content Filter

Better suited to managed MikroTik fleets that need enforcement, reports and support visibility.

LucidView should be described as stronger than DNS-only filtering and more resistant to common DNS circumvention. It should not be described as impossible to bypass.
